Output f21437daf73a697b3caf6c98112c18d5034bdf0cc17f10d8caf938ee187d4ba2:1

value
12959270
script pubkey
OP_0 OP_PUSHBYTES_20 09f7bde129f96388c2d2f84ce665751af24b07ae
address
bc1qp8mmmcffl93c3skjlpxwvet4rteykpawh8e4fy
transaction
f21437daf73a697b3caf6c98112c18d5034bdf0cc17f10d8caf938ee187d4ba2
confirmations
259361
spent
true